How Quickly Should a Healthy Smartphone Battery Drain?

A healthy smartphone battery typically loses 1-2% charge per hour in standby mode. If your device loses 5-10% hourly without use, it indicates severe degradation. Advanced battery health tools (like iOS Battery Health or Android accubattery) showing below 80% capacity confirm replacement urgency. Background apps, screen brightness, and network signals can accelerate drainage but shouldn’t cause drastic drops.

Usage Scenario Normal Drain Rate Warning Threshold
Standby (Screen Off) 1-2%/hour 5%/hour
Light Use (Messaging) 8-12%/hour 20%/hour
Video Streaming 15-25%/hour 35%/hour

Modern smartphones employ adaptive battery management to prioritize power for frequently used apps. However, if you notice YouTube consuming 40% battery for 30 minutes of viewing, the battery likely can’t maintain voltage under load. Testing in Safe Mode (disabling third-party apps) helps identify software vs. hardware issues. Persistent rapid drainage across multiple usage scenarios almost always points to cell degradation requiring replacement.

How Does Frequent Charging Affect Battery Longevity?

Partial charges (20-80%) prolong lithium-ion lifespan better than full 0-100% cycles. Heat from wireless charging accelerates wear—Qi pads increase temperatures by 5-8°C versus wired charging. Apple’s Optimized Battery Charging learns routines to delay full charges. However, daily charging itself isn’t harmful; modern batteries endure 500-800 cycles before dropping to 80% capacity.

Charging Method Average Temperature Cycles to 80% Capacity
Wired 5W 28°C 800
Wireless 15W 35°C 500
Fast Charge 30W 40°C 400

Battery University research shows keeping cells between 25-75% charge doubles cycle lifespan compared to full discharges. Modern phones use trickle charging above 80% to reduce heat stress. Overnight charging isn’t detrimental if using manufacturer-certified chargers with proper voltage regulation. For heavy users, carrying a power bank for partial top-ups causes less wear than daily deep discharges.

What Are the Environmental Impacts of Battery Replacement?

Discarded lithium-ion batteries release toxic cobalt, nickel, and lithium into ecosystems if improperly landfilled. Recycling programs like Call2Recycle (US) and ERP (Europe) recover up to 95% of materials. Third-party repair shops often reuse functional cells, while Apple’s robotic disassembly line, Daisy, salvages components. Always choose certified recyclers to minimize ecological harm.

Material Recycling Rate Toxic Impact if Landfilled
Lithium 65% Contaminates groundwater
Cobalt 90% Carcinogenic soil pollution
Nickel 80% Aquatic ecosystem damage

The European Union’s 2023 battery regulation mandates 70% lithium recovery from all consumer batteries by 2027. Improper incineration of lithium cells releases hydrofluoric acid—a lethal air pollutant. Many eco-conscious manufacturers now use blockchain to track battery components from mine to recycling plant. Consumers should verify recycler certifications through programs like R2 or e-Stewards to ensure ethical handling.

Q: Can a bad battery damage my smartphone’s motherboard?
A: Yes. Overheating batteries can warp solder connections, while voltage spikes from faulty cells may fry power management ICs.
Q: Do battery apps drain more power?
A: Background monitoring apps consume 2-3% daily. Built-in OS tools (iOS Battery Health, Samsung Device Care) are more efficient.
Q: How long do OEM batteries last post-replacement?
A: Genuine batteries retain 80% capacity for 2-3 years with normal use. Avoid extreme temperatures to maximize longevity.
